STRUCTURAL ASSOCIATE ENGINEER JOB SUMMARY

The Structural Associate Engineer will be responsible for independently executing complex design tasks. In this position you will be responsible for the design and detailing of structural components for building permit submittals. As a Structural Associate Engineer, you will mentor junior engineers, ensuring the quality and efficiency of project deliverables. The role also includes developing and maintaining strong relationships with both new and existing clients, collaborating closely with internal project managers, and participating in project scoping, scheduling, and budgeting.

STRUCTURAL ASSOCIATE ENGINEER JOB DUTIES

  • Independently develops design plans for a variety of engineering projects and provides assistance to project level engineers in development of design plans for their tasks/projects.
  • Performs calculations for components of structures and structural frameworks.
  • Creates construction plans and details for structures conforming to Cannon standards.
  • Directs and provides mentoring to project level engineers.
  • Listens and communicates effectively with staff to maintain team atmosphere.
  • Coordinates with permitting agencies.
  • Manages multiple project engineering, budgets, and schedules.
  • Develops fee estimates and assists Director in proposal writing.
  • Maintains and manages strong relationships with ongoing clients.
  • Participates in professional and community activities that promote growth.

Requirements:
  • Bachelor of Science Degree in Architectural or Civil Engineering.
  • 6+ years of experience in structural analysis, design, and detailing of buildings and structures.
  • Highly proficient knowledge of California Building Code with the ability to convey that knowledge to others.
  • Design experience in timber, concrete, steel, and masonry structural building systems.
  • High proficiency with design tools like Revit, CAD, Bluebeam, ETABS, Risa.
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D is required.
  • California PE license required. California SE license preferred.
